Drop avic_get_physical_id_entry() entirely as the only remaining functionality is getting the address of the Physical ID table, and accessing the array without an immediate bounds check is kludgy. Opportunistically add a compile-time assertion to ensure the vcpu_id can't result in a bounds overflow, e.g. if KVM (really) messed up a maximum physical ID #define, as well as run-time assertions so that a NULL pointer dereference is morphed into a safer WARN(). No functional change intended.
